Something I've learned while ATVing
 
We spent the night at a trailhead hotel this past Saturday. I like to remove the valuables from the Polaris compartments before leaving them on the trailer for the night. So after riding 90 miles I open up the rear Polaris compartment to discover everything inside splattered with bright green Slime. Lesson learned: Don't trust the tops and the foil seals to stay on those bottles of Slime. LOL What a mess! It looked like a major toxic waste spill.

From now on the Slime bottles are going inside a large zip lock baggie.
